The National Society Daughters of the American Revolution (NSDAR or DAR) , founded in 1890 and headquartered in Washington, D.C., is a non-profit, non-political volunteer women's service organization dedicated to promoting patriotism, preserving American history, and securing America's future through better education for children.
DAR members volunteer millions of service hours annually in their local communities including supporting active duty military personnel and assisting veteran patients, awarding thousands of dollars in scholarships and financial aid each year to students, and supporting schools for under served children with annual donations exceeding one million dollars.
As an inter generational chapter, Ruth Brewster members are committed to promoting the core values of patriotism, historic preservation, and education by organizing and participating in events and activities throughout the year.
